设备消耗数据监控方法、装置、电子设备及存储介质制造方法及图纸

技术编号:34549039 阅读:16 留言:0更新日期:2022-08-17 12:32
本申请提供一种设备消耗数据监控方法、装置、电子设备及存储介质,涉及工业自动化技术领域。该方法包括:数据存储模块获取待监控设备的设备数据,并将设备数据存储在数据存储模块的分布式发布订阅消息队列中,设备数据包括:工件编号、设备原料消耗量、设备压力值;流数据处理模块从分布式发布订阅消息队列中读取设备数据,并将设备数据切分为至少一个数据段;流数据处理模块对各数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,并将设备消耗数据分析结果存储至流数据处理模块的数据库中,设备消耗数据分析结果包括:各工件对应的设备原料消耗量和/或各工件的设备原料总消耗量。本方法可实现自动化精准的数据监控。据监控。据监控。

【技术实现步骤摘要】
设备消耗数据监控方法、装置、电子设备及存储介质


[0001]本申请涉及工业自动化
,具体而言,涉及一种设备消耗数据监控方法、装置、电子设备及存储介质。

技术介绍

[0002]从20世纪90年代汽车工业引入喷涂机器人代替喷涂机械开始,喷涂机器人技术应用得当了快速的发展,并快速的扩展到各行各业。喷涂机器人的总涂装成本较小,在工件制作优良率、误差、总成本方面有较明显的优势。对喷涂机器人的消耗数据进行实时监控,可有效避免工件的不良率和提升原料能耗效率,降低企业成本。
[0003]现有技术中,对于喷涂机器人的消耗数据的监控通常通过人工实现,人工统计每台机器人的原料消耗量,并进行记录。
[0004]但是,上述方法误差较大,统计结果的准确性较差,无法在保证工件加工质量的同时达到降低原料成本的目的。

技术实现思路

[0005]本申请的目的在于,针对上述现有技术中的不足,提供一种设备消耗数据监控方法、装置、电子设备及存储介质,以便于解决现有技术中存在的对设备消耗数据监控的准确性较差的问题。
[0006]为实现上述目的,本申请实施例采用的技术方案如下:
[0007]第一方面,本申请实施例提供了一种设备消耗数据监控方法,应用于流数据计算系统,所述系统包括:数据存储模块和流数据处理模块;所述方法包括:
[0008]所述数据存储模块获取待监控设备的设备数据,并将所述设备数据存储在所述数据存储模块的分布式发布订阅消息队列中,所述设备数据包括:工件编号、设备原料消耗量、设备压力值;r/>[0009]所述数据处理模块从所述分布式发布订阅消息队列中读取所述设备数据,并将所述设备数据切分为至少一个数据段;
[0010]所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,并将所述设备消耗数据分析结果存储至所述流数据处理模块的数据库中,所述设备消耗数据分析结果包括:各工件对应的设备原料消耗量和/或各工件的设备原料总消耗量。
[0011]可选地,所述数据存储模块获取待监控设备的设备数据,并将所述设备数据存储在所述数据存储模块的分布式发布订阅消息队列中,包括:
[0012]所述数据存储模块获取待监控设备对应的至少一个工件的设备数据;
[0013]所述数据存储模块根据各工件的工件编号,将各工件的设备数据分别存储至所述分布式发布订阅消息队列的对应主题中。
[0014]可选地,所述流数据处理模块从所述分布式发布订阅消息队列中读取所述设备数
据,并将所述设备数据切分为至少一个数据段,包括:
[0015]所述流数据处理模块按照预设读取频率和预设读取数量从所述分布式发布订阅消息队列中读取所述设备数据;
[0016]所述流数据处理模块根据预设时间间隔对所读取的所述设备数据进行切分,得到至少一个数据段。
[0017]可选地,所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,包括:
[0018]所述流数据处理模块解析各所述数据段中包含的设备数据,从所述设备数据中抽取各数据段对应的第一消耗额,所述第一消耗额用于表征由数据段中至少一个工件的设备原料消耗量构成的元组;
[0019]所述流数据处理模块根据所述各数据段对应的第一消耗额,确定各工件的设备原料总消耗量。
[0020]可选地,所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,包括:
[0021]所述流数据处理模块解析各所述数据段中包含的设备数据,从所述设备数据中抽取各数据段对应的至少一个第二消耗额,所述第二消耗额用于表征由数据段中一个工件的工件编号及所述工件的设备原料消耗量构成的元组;
[0022]所述流数据处理模块根据所述各数据段对应的至少一个第二消耗额,确定各工件对应的设备原料消耗量。
[0023]可选地,所述流数据计算系统还包括:分析模块;
[0024]所述将所述设备消耗数据分析结果存储至所述数据处理模块的数据库中之后,所述方法还包括:
[0025]所述分析模块从所述流数据处理模块的数据库中读取所述各工件对应的设备原料消耗量和/或各工件的设备原料总消耗量;
[0026]所述分析模块根据所述各工件对应的设备原料消耗量、以及所述各工件对应的设备原料消耗量阈值,调整所述各工件对应的设备原料消耗量;和/或,
[0027]所述分析模块根据所述各工件的设备原料总消耗量、所述各工件的设备原料总消耗量的预设取值范围、以及所述各工件对应的设备原料消耗量阈值,调整所述各工件对应的设备原料消耗量。
[0028]可选地,所述流数据计算系统还包括:日志模块;所述数据存储模块获取待监控设备的设备数据,包括:
[0029]所述日志模块监控所述待监控设备运行过程中形成的日志信息,并将所述日志信息发送至所述数据存储模块的分布式发布订阅消息队列,所述日志信息包括所述待监控设备的设备数据;
[0030]所述分布式发布订阅消息队列接收所述待监控设备的设备数据。
[0031]第二方面,本申请实施例还提供了一种设备消耗数据监控装置,应用于流数据计算系统,所述系统包括:数据存储模块和流数据处理模块;所述装置包括:获取模块、读取模块、处理模块;
[0032]所述获取模块,用于所述数据存储模块获取待监控设备的设备数据,并将所述设
备数据存储在所述数据存储模块的分布式发布订阅消息队列中,所述设备数据包括:工件编号、设备原料消耗量、设备压力值;
[0033]所述读取模块,用于所述流数据处理模块从所述分布式发布订阅消息队列中读取所述设备数据,并将所述设备数据切分为至少一个数据段;
[0034]所述处理模块,用于所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,并将所述设备消耗数据分析结果存储至所述流数据处理模块的数据库中,所述设备消耗数据分析结果包括:各工件对应的设备原料消耗量和/或各工件的设备原料总消耗量。
[0035]可选地,所述获取模块,具体用于所述数据存储模块获取待监控设备对应的至少一个工件的设备数据;
[0036]所述数据存储模块根据各工件的工件编号,将各工件的设备数据分别存储至所述分布式发布订阅消息队列的对应主题中。
[0037]可选地,所述读取模块,具体用于所述流数据处理模块按照预设读取频率和预设读取数量从所述分布式发布订阅消息队列中读取所述设备数据;
[0038]所述流数据处理模块根据预设时间间隔对所读取的所述设备数据进行切分,得到至少一个数据段。
[0039]可选地,所述处理模块,具体用于所述流数据处理模块解析各所述数据段中包含的设备数据,从所述设备数据中抽取各数据段对应的第一消耗额,所述第一消耗额用于表征由数据段中至少一个工件的设备原料消耗量构成的元组;
[0040]所述流数据处理模块根据所述各数据段对应的第一消耗额本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种设备消耗数据监控方法,其特征在于,应用于流数据计算系统,所述系统包括:数据存储模块和流数据处理模块;所述方法包括:所述数据存储模块获取待监控设备的设备数据,并将所述设备数据存储在所述数据存储模块的分布式发布订阅消息队列中,所述设备数据包括:工件编号、设备原料消耗量、设备压力值;所述流数据处理模块从所述分布式发布订阅消息队列中读取所述设备数据,并将所述设备数据切分为至少一个数据段;所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,并将所述设备消耗数据分析结果存储至所述流数据处理模块的数据库中,所述设备消耗数据分析结果包括:各工件对应的设备原料消耗量和/或各工件的设备原料总消耗量。2.根据权利要求1所述的方法,其特征在于,所述数据存储模块获取待监控设备的设备数据,并将所述设备数据存储在所述数据存储模块的分布式发布订阅消息队列中,包括:所述数据存储模块获取待监控设备对应的至少一个工件的设备数据;所述数据存储模块根据各工件的工件编号,将各工件的设备数据分别存储至所述分布式发布订阅消息队列的对应主题中。3.根据权利要求1所述的方法,其特征在于,所述流数据处理模块从所述分布式发布订阅消息队列中读取所述设备数据,并将所述设备数据切分为至少一个数据段,包括:所述流数据处理模块按照预设读取频率和预设读取数量从所述分布式发布订阅消息队列中读取所述设备数据;所述流数据处理模块根据预设时间间隔对所读取的所述设备数据进行切分,得到至少一个数据段。4.根据权利要求1

3任一所述的方法,其特征在于,所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,包括:所述流数据处理模块解析各所述数据段中包含的设备数据,从所述设备数据中抽取各数据段对应的第一消耗额,所述第一消耗额用于表征由数据段中至少一个工件的设备原料消耗量构成的元组;所述流数据处理模块根据所述各数据段对应的第一消耗额,确定各工件的设备原料总消耗量。5.根据权利要求1

3任一所述的方法,其特征在于,所述流数据处理模块对各所述数据段中包含的设备数据进行解析处理,得到设备消耗数据分析结果,包括:所述流数据处理模块解析各所述数据段中包含的设备数据,从所述设备数据中抽取各数据段对应的至少一个第二消耗额,所述第二消耗额用于表征由数据段中一个工件的工件编号及所述工件的设备原料消耗量构成的元组;所述流数据处理模块根据所述各...

【专利技术属性】
技术研发人员:安杨
申请(专利权)人:西安力传智能技术有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1